The article discusses the escalating tensions between the United States and Iran, where the confrontation extends beyond the nuclear issue. Iran has shown resilience in the face of sanctions and blockade pressures by employing new methods through regional and international trade and transportation networks. It highlights the deepening of Iran's relationships with Russia and China, which reduces the effectiveness of American sanctions and enhances Iran's geographical and strategic positioning. The article also explores the possibilities of nuclear escalation, particularly with emerging debates about the potential use of tactical nuclear weapons and the resulting shifts in the balance of international power. These developments are hindered by political and military obstacles that prevent decisive action. Ultimately, the article underscores the complexity of the situation, with multiple scenarios—either continued escalation or Iran leveraging time to impose its conditions—while institutional and international barriers remain in the way of broad military options.
